By default, the Linux kernel fixes up unaligned accesses.
Therefore, as the kernel surrogate, qemu should as well.
No fixups are done for load-locked/store-conditional, so
mark those as MO_ALIGN.
There is a syscall to disable this, and (among other things)
deliver SIGBUS, but it is essentially unused. A survey of
open source code shows no uses of SSI_NVPAIRS except trivial
examples that show how to disable unaligned fixups.
